March 21, 2014
StorageMart, an owner and operator of self-storage facilities throughout the United States and Canada, has purchased 16 Budget Storage and two Advance Self Storage facilities in Iowa, Kansas and Nebraska. The acquisition adds more than 1 million net rentable square feet and 8,573 storage units to the company’s portfolio, which now includes nearly 10 million square feet of rental space.
“We have been working on this portfolio since 1987 and are pleased it has finally come to fruition,” said StorageMart CEO Mike Burnam. “It fits well with our acquisition criteria for increasing or maintaining critical mass in markets where we can control expenses and push our revenue.”

The Advance Self Storage facilities are at 1501 Mahaffie Circle in Olathe, Kan., and 6101 Cornhusker Highway in Lincoln, Neb.
“We’re excited by the opportunity to not only enter the Des Moines market but to do so as the largest provider of self-storage in the area,” said StorageMart President Cris Burnam. “We’re looking forward to bringing to the people of Des Moines the high standards of service and innovation which have become synonymous with the StorageMart brand and made us a leader in the self-storage industry.”
The properties will be rebranded StorageMart and new amenities will be added if necessary, company representatives said in a press release. Amenities will include perimeter fencing, keypad gate entry and video monitoring. Storage options will include indoor and outdoor vehicle parking, climate control and drive-up access.
Founded in 1999 and headquartered in Columbia, Mo., StorageMart owns and operates more than 149 self-storage properties in the United States and Canada.
